From f3c9ab777156fabf58317af1a25c195822e07855 Mon Sep 17 00:00:00 2001 From: JustArchi Date: Thu, 4 Apr 2019 12:25:55 +0200 Subject: [PATCH] Correct WalletBalance It can indeed be negative when user does a chargeback (violating Steam ToS and getting suspended in the process) --- ArchiSteamFarm/Bot.cs |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/ArchiSteamFarm/Bot.cs b/ArchiSteamFarm/Bot.cs index 4caee0df3..7712d2612 100755 --- a/ArchiSteamFarm/Bot.cs +++ b/ArchiSteamFarm/Bot.cs @@ -152,7 +152,7 @@ namespace ArchiSteamFarm { public ulong SteamID { get; private set; } [PublicAPI] - public uint WalletBalance { get; private set; } + public long WalletBalance { get; private set; } [PublicAPI] public ECurrencyCode WalletCurrency { get; private set; } @@ -2703,7 +2703,7 @@ namespace ArchiSteamFarm { return; } - WalletBalance = (uint) callback.LongBalance; + WalletBalance = callback.LongBalance; WalletCurrency = callback.Currency; }